WebTower Falls Trail Length: 0.4 miles, one way. Elevation change: Trailhead at 6,440 feet (240-foot loss). Trailhead: The trailhead is located at the parking area for Tower Falls and the Tower Store. This popular waterfall on Tower Creek was named by members of the 1870 Washburn expedition.
